We are flying into Tampa because it was significantly cheaper than flying into MCO. We need to rent a car at Tampa and drop it off at Disney. We are staying
at the Yacht Club.

I think if we rent from Alamo we could drop it off at the Dolphin.
Does anyone know if that is correct? Yes, both Alamo and National are at the Dolphin.

Are there any discount codes for an Alamo one day rental? Don't know.

Also, can we use DME to get back to MCO even though we won't be using it to get there? Yes, you can use DME one way. You will need to call DME or stop at the concierge's desk at YC to make a reservation in advance. The morning before your departure day, you'll receive information on what time DME will be picking you up.

My answers in red.

Most rentals within Florida (except for the Keys) have no drop off fees, but they usually show just certain rates for one way rentals, sometimes higher, sometimes not. Not all rates qualify for discount coupons either. Just have to put in the pick up and drop off information to see what it shows.
